In this episode, we dive deeper into the journey towards finding healthy love and true partnership, building on our discussion from Episode 1 about casual hookups versus intentional intimacy.


We explore the nuanced difference between guilt and shame, particularly how guilt can serve as a productive tool for those who tend to people-please. Many of us find ourselves making “pit stops”  in our dating journey, not always honoring our deepest truths, leading to feelings of guilt. This episode encourages you to ask, "Why do I feel guilty?" Often, it's because our actions haven't aligned with our highest and best good. By acknowledging this truth without judgment, you'll start to feel better and more in control of your dating life.


Our culture frequently advises against dwelling on negative emotions, but when we investigate them, they can offer invaluable insights into our future choices. Feelings of sadness, despair, and anxiety can often be mitigated when we truly honor ourselves. Yet, sometimes, it's the mistakes that teach us the most about what we want and where we're headed.


Furthermore, we discuss making “pit stops” in a mindful, helpful, and intentional way to propel us closer to our desired outcomes. With the overwhelming world of dating apps causing frustration, we underscore why having tools and strategies is paramount in dating. Whether you're navigating casual encounters or seeking deep, meaningful connections, we provide the roadmap to help you find what you're looking for in relationships.


Tune in to gather insights and strategies that empower you to navigate your dating journey with more intention, self-respect, and clarity. Remember, every experience shapes your choices and can lead to better decisions in the future. Join us in Episode 2 as we guide you through making intentional pit stops on your journey to love.
